This page outlines the NFIP policy documents sent to the policyholder.
Declarations Page
A detailed, computer-generated summary of the policy, including coverage limits, premium breakdown, and terms.
- Summary of Coverage accompanies the Declarations Page, providing an overview of the policy’s protections. This ensures policyholders understand their coverage at a glance.
Mandatory Notifications
Insurers must send specific communications for various scenarios, including:
- Building Replacement Cost Value (BRCV) Updates: Sent every three years to ensure replacement cost values are current for applicable buildings.
- Severe Repetitive Loss (SRL) Notices: Inform policyholders of their property’s designation as SRL and the implications for premiums and mitigation assistance eligibility.
- Flood Insurance Reform Act (FIRA) Notices: Annual notifications about claims history and its impact on premiums.
- Renewal and Expiration Notices: Ensure policyholders are reminded of upcoming renewal deadlines and potential lapses.
Changes and Errors
- Provisional Rating Notices: Inform policyholders if their policy uses provisional rates, requiring updates for accurate rating.
- Effective Date Adjustments: Use the cancel/rewrite process to amend policy start dates while adhering to NFIP guidelines.

Agent Responsibilities in Communications
Agents play a vital role in facilitating effective communication between the insurer and the policyholder. Key responsibilities include:
- Ensuring timely delivery of required notices.
- Explaining the implications of notifications, such as premium adjustments due to claims history or SRL status.
- Providing guidance on mitigation efforts to address premium increases or SRL designations.
